ASSISTANT ADMINISTRATIVE OFFICER (Temporary Job Opening)

NO-A
Organizational Context
This position is within the Office of the High Commissioner for Human Rights (OHCHR), specifically the Human Rights Inquiries Branch, Group of Human Rights Experts on Nicaragua, based in Panama. The role reports directly to the Coordinator of the Group of Human Rights Experts, contributing to the operational and administrative functions of the office.
Job Purpose
The Assistant Administrative Officer plays a crucial role in supporting the operational efficiency of the OHCHR's Group of Human Rights Experts on Nicaragua. This involves managing a wide range of administrative, financial, and human resources functions. Key responsibilities include assisting with recruitment, performance management, and ensuring adherence to UN rules. The role also entails supporting budget monitoring, financial resource management, and processing payments. Furthermore, the position oversees general administrative tasks such as travel arrangements, visa applications, vendor payments, and office space coordination, ensuring the smooth functioning of the office and liaising with both HQ and local entities.
Responsibilities
The Assistant Administrative Officer is responsible for comprehensive human resources management, including recruitment, placement, promotions, performance appraisals, and staff training, ensuring compliance with UN regulations. In budget and finance, the role involves assisting in work program and budget development, monitoring expenditures using Umoja, supporting financial database systems, and tracking entitlements and payments. General administration duties encompass managing operational travel, visa applications, vendor payments, and physical space planning. The position also requires coordination with OHCHR Headquarters on various administrative matters, oversight of office premises, and ensuring the maintenance and enhancement of office technology and systems.
Work Experience
A minimum of two years of progressive experience in administration, finance, accounting, or human resources management is required. An advanced degree may waive this requirement. Experience with ERP systems like Umoja and Inspira, international organizations, Microsoft Office, and Adobe Acrobat is desirable.
Skills
Proficiency in administrative, budgetary, financial, and human resources policies and procedures. Ability to apply UN rules and regulations. Analytical and evaluative skills for research and problem-solving. Strong teamwork and collaboration abilities. Excellent planning, organizing, and time management skills.
